Programul nu pornește și se blochează în manager. Dezinstalarea și reinstalarea completă a programelor deteriorate. Adăugați excepții la antivirus

În acest articol, vă voi spune despre cele mai frecvente zece motive pentru care programele nu se vor instala. Veți afla despre simptomele unei anumite cauze și veți putea să o diagnosticați și să o eliminați singur.

Deci, să mergem - zece motive pentru care programele nu sunt instalate pe Windows.

Cel mai motiv comun de ce nu sunt instalate programe, aceasta este absența biblioteca de sistem Cadru net versiunea necesară. Această bibliotecă conține resurse care sunt necesare pentru funcționarea normală a unui anumit program. Prin urmare, dacă nu este acolo, atunci programul nu se va putea instala.

Este recomandat să instalați totul pe computer versiuni NET Framework, începând cu 2.0 și terminând cu cel mai înalt pe care îl acceptă Windows. Acest lucru va asigura munca normala toate programele compatibile cu sistemul de operare.

Pentru a afla ce versiune a NET Framework este instalată pe computer, faceți clic pe butonul „Start”, selectați „Panou de control”, apoi deschideți secțiunea „Programe”, apoi „Programe și caracteristici” (exemplu pentru Windows 7) .

Puteți descărca versiunile care vă lipsesc de pe site-ul Microsoft.

De regulă, dacă programele nu sunt instalate din cauza lipsei necesar NET Framework, apare un mesaj care indică versiunea care trebuie descărcată.

Lipsa versiunii Visual C++ și Direct X necesare

Următorul motiv comun pentru care programele nu sunt instalate este lipsa componentelor Visual C++ și Direct X Visual C++ este necesar pentru funcționarea programelor în care sunt scrise limbaj popular C++ și Direct X sunt necesare pentru majoritatea jocurilor. Ca și în cazul NET Framework, există versiuni diferite aceste componente.

Puteți afla versiunea Visual C++ în același mod ca și NET Framework - în secțiunea „Programe și caracteristici”.

Și pentru a afla versiunea Direct X, faceți clic pe „Start” și deschideți „Run” (sau ctrl + R). Notați comanda dxdiag și faceți clic pe OK.

De regulă, dacă programul nu se instalează din cauza absenței acestor componente sau a acestora versiunea corecta, apare un mesaj corespunzător. Versiuni obligatorii Visual C++ poate fi descărcat și Direct X.

Adâncimea de biți Windows este incorectă

Windows poate fi pe 32 de biți sau pe 64 de biți. Puteți instala programe pe 32 și 64 de biți pe sisteme de operare pe 64 de biți. Și la 32 sisteme de biți Doar un program pe 32 de biți va funcționa. Prin urmare, nu veți putea instala un program pe 64 de biți pe acesta.

Pentru a determina bitness-ul sistemului, faceți clic dreapta pe „Computer” și selectați „Properties”.

Adâncimea de biți a programului poate fi găsită în descrierea acestuia. Dacă nu este potrivit, va apărea o eroare corespunzătoare în timpul procesului de instalare.

Fișier de instalare deteriorat

Dacă, la instalarea programului, apare o eroare care spune că fișierul de instalare este deteriorat, ar trebui să obțineți din nou acest fișier. Acest lucru se poate întâmpla din cauza faptului că fișierul de program nu a fost descărcat complet sau a fost postat pe site deja deteriorat. Pentru a rezolva problema, trebuie să încercați să descărcați fișierul de instalare a programului dintr-o altă locație.

Lipsește DLL-ul necesar

Un motiv rar pentru care programele nu sunt instalate este absența unor biblioteci în sistem care ar trebui să existe în mod implicit. Acest lucru se întâmplă dacă utilizați un neoficial Asamblare ferestre sau aceste biblioteci au fost eliminate intenționat.

Problema se manifestă într-un mesaj care se plânge de un fișier DLL.

Pentru a o rezolva, trebuie să descărcați documentul necesar fișier DLLși plasați-l în directorul dorit (în system32 sau SysWOW64). Puteți descărca bibliotecile.

După aceasta, ar trebui să înregistrați biblioteca. Pentru a face acest lucru, faceți clic pe „Start” și selectați „Run” (sau apăsați ctrl + R). Apoi scrieți cmd și faceți clic pe „OK”. Pe linia de comandă, bibliotecile sunt înregistrate cu comanda regsvr32 file.dll, unde file.dll este numele fișierului bibliotecă.

Curbe de construire a programului

Un motiv frecvent pentru care programele nu sunt instalate sunt mâinile strâmbe ale piraților care le sparg și vi le oferă. utilizare gratuită, sau cumva modificați-l, adică faceți propriul ansamblu(reîmpachetați). Pentru a evita acest lucru, citește comentariile celor care au încercat deja ceea ce instalezi.

Este dificil de spus ce erori pot apărea la instalarea unor astfel de programe. Ar putea fi orice.

Fără drepturi de administrator

Dacă lucrați într-un birou, atunci vă puteți da seama că utilizatorul dvs. nu are drepturi de administrator. Ta Administrator de sistem poate împiedica în mod intenționat instalarea programelor. Pentru a rezolva acest lucru, cere-i ajutor.

Acest lucru se poate întâmpla nu numai la birou, ci și acasă, dacă utilizatorul dvs. de pe computer nu are drepturi de administrator.

Blocare prin programe de securitate

Toate computerele au antivirusuri și unele programe pot fi blocate de acestea. Acesta este, de asemenea, un motiv comun pentru care programele nu sunt instalate. Soluția este simplă - dezactivați antivirusul sau alt program de securitate și instalați programul. Dacă este necesar, adăugați acest software la lista de încredere din programul antivirus sau de securitate.

Fii atent. Dacă nu sunteți sigur de fiabilitatea sursei programului, atunci este mai bine să nu o instalați dacă antivirusul se plânge.

Conflicte cu versiunile mai vechi ale programelor care nu au fost complet eliminate

Dacă actualizați o versiune a programului și ați dezinstalat mai întâi cea veche și apoi încercați să instalați una nouă, poate apărea un conflict dacă componentele versiune veche nu au fost complet eliminate. Acest lucru se întâmplă adesea când utilizați programul standard de dezinstalare Windows.

Pentru a remedia această problemă, trebuie să eliminați toate componentele versiunea anterioara manual. De asemenea, puteți utiliza programe de curățare, cum ar fi CCLeaner.

Dezavantajele echipamentului

Astăzi există programe și jocuri care nu mai pot fi instalate pe toate computerele. Deci pot avea cerințe speciale pentru plăcile video, memorie cu acces aleator, procesor.

Nu veți putea rezolva această problemă prin descărcarea unor fișiere. Aici trebuie să actualizați computerul și să cumpărați hardware suplimentar.

(11 evaluări, medie: 4,18 din 5)

Uneori, utilizatorii de PC-uri se confruntă cu o situație atât de neplăcută precum incapacitatea de a lansa programe. Desigur, aceasta este o problemă foarte semnificativă care împiedică efectuarea normală a majorității operațiunilor. Să vedem cum poți să o faci pe computerele care rulează Windows 7.

Când vorbim despre incapacitatea de a rula programe pe Windows 7, ne referim în primul rând la problemele asociate fișierelor EXE. Cauzele problemei pot varia. În conformitate cu aceasta, există diferite căi elimina acest tip de problema. Mecanismele specifice pentru rezolvarea acestei probleme vor fi discutate mai jos.

Metoda 1: Restaurați asocierea fișierului EXE prin Editorul de registru

Unul dintre cele mai comune motive pentru care aplicațiile nu mai pornesc cu Extensie EXE, este o încălcare a asocierii fișierelor din cauza unui fel de eșec sau a activității virusului. După care sistem de operare pur și simplu încetează să înțeleagă ce trebuie făcut cu acest obiect. În acest caz, este necesar să se restabilească asocierile rupte. Această operație se realizează prin registru de sistem, și de aceea, înainte de a începe manipulările, se recomandă ca, dacă este necesar, să se poată anula modificările aduse „Editor de registru”.

  1. Pentru a rezolva problema, trebuie să activați „Editor de registru”. Acest lucru se poate face folosind utilitarul "Alerga". Invocă-o folosind combinația Win+R. In camp introduceti:

    Clic "BINE".

  2. Începe „Editor de registru”. În partea stângă a ferestrei care se deschide, cheile de registry sunt prezentate sub formă de directoare. Faceți clic pe nume „HKEY_CLASSES_ROOT”.
  3. O listă mare de dosare aflate în ordine alfabetică, ale căror nume corespund extensii de fișiere. Căutați un director care are numele ".exe". După ce îl selectați, accesați partea dreapta fereastră. Există un parametru numit "(Mod implicit)". Faceți clic dreapta pe el ( RMB) și selectați o poziție "Schimbare…".
  4. "Sens" aduceți "exefile", dacă este gol sau dacă există alte date acolo. Acum apăsați "BINE".
  5. Apoi reveniți în partea stângă a ferestrei și căutați în aceeași secțiune de registry un folder numit "exefile". Este situat sub directoarele care au nume de extensii. După ce ați selectat directorul specificat, treceți din nou în partea dreaptă. Clic RMB după numele parametrului "(Mod implicit)". Selectați din listă "Schimbare…".
  6. Apare fereastra de editare a parametrilor. În câmp "Sens" notează următoarea expresie:

    Clic "BINE".

  7. Acum, mergând în partea stângă a ferestrei, reveniți la lista cheilor de registry. Faceți clic pe numele folderului "exefile", care a fost alocat anterior. Se vor deschide subdirectoare. Alege "coajă". Apoi evidențiați subdirectorul care apare "deschis". Deplasându-vă în partea dreaptă a ferestrei, faceți clic RMB după element "(Mod implicit)". Selectați din lista de acțiuni "Schimbare…".
  8. În fereastra de modificare a parametrilor care se deschide, modificați valoarea la următoarea opțiune:

    Clic "BINE".

  9. Inchide geamul „Editor de registru”, apoi reporniți computerul. După pornirea computerului, aplicațiile cu extensia EXE ar trebui să se deschidă dacă problema constă tocmai în încălcarea asociațiilor de fișiere.

Metoda 2: „Linia de comandă”

Problema cu asociații de fișiere, ca urmare a căreia aplicațiile nu pornesc, pot fi rezolvate și prin introducerea comenzilor în « Linie de comanda» rulează cu drepturi administrative.

  1. Dar mai întâi, trebuie să creăm un fișier de registry în Notepad. Click aici "Start". Apoi, selectați "Toate programele".
  2. Mergi la catalog "Standard".
  3. Aici trebuie să găsiți numele "Caiet"și faceți clic pe el RMB. Din meniu, selectați . Acest punct important, deoarece altfel nu va fi posibil să salvați obiectul creat în directorul rădăcină al discului C.
  4. Începe standard editor de text Windows. Introduceți următoarea intrare în el:

    Windows Editorul Registrului Versiunea 5.00
    [-H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\FileExts\.exe]

    "exefile"=hex(0):

  5. Apoi navigați la elementul de meniu "Fişier"și alegeți "Salvează ca…".
  6. Apare fereastra pentru salvarea obiectului. Accesați directorul rădăcină al discului C. În câmp "Tip fișier" schimba optiunea « Documente text» pe punct "Toate filele". În câmp "Codificare" selectați din lista derulantă „Unicode”. În câmp "Nume de fișier" Scrie orice nume care este convenabil pentru tine. După aceasta trebuie să puneți un punct și să scrieți numele extensiei "reg". Adică, în cele din urmă ar trebui să obțineți o opțiune conform următorului șablon: „Nume_fișier.reg”. După ce ați finalizat toți pașii de mai sus, faceți clic "Salva".
  7. Acum este timpul să lansăm "Linie de comanda". Din nou prin meniu "Start"și punct "Toate programele" mutați în director "Standard". Căutați numele "Linie de comanda". După ce găsiți acest titlu, faceți clic pe el RMB. Selectați din listă "Rulat ca administrator".
  8. Interfață "Linie de comanda" va fi deschis cu puteri administrative. Introduceți comanda folosind următorul model:

    REG IMPORT C:\filename.reg

    În loc de o parte „nume_fișier.reg” trebuie să introduceți numele obiectului pe care l-am creat anterior în Notepad și l-am salvat pe disc C. Apoi apasa introduce.

  9. Se efectuează o operațiune, a cărei finalizare cu succes va fi raportată imediat în fereastra curentă. După aceea poți închide "Linie de comanda"și reporniți computerul. După repornirea computerului, programele ar trebui să reia deschiderea normală.
  10. Dacă, totuși, fișierele EXE încă nu se deschid, atunci activați „Editor de registru”. Cum se face acest lucru a fost descris în descrierea metodei anterioare. În partea stângă a ferestrei care se deschide, parcurgeți secțiunile una câte una „HKEY_Current_User”Și "Software".
  11. Se deschide o listă destul de mare de foldere, care sunt aranjate în ordine alfabetică. Găsiți un catalog printre ele "Clase"și du-te la el.
  12. Se deschide o listă lungă de directoare, care au numele diferitelor extensii. Găsiți folderul printre ele ".exe". Apasa pe el RMBși alegeți o opțiune "Șterge".
  13. Se deschide o fereastră în care trebuie să vă confirmați acțiunile pentru a șterge partiția. Clic "Da".
  14. Mai departe, în aceeași secțiune de registru "Clase" caută folderul "secfile". Dacă este găsit, faceți clic pe el în același mod RMBși alegeți o opțiune "Șterge" urmată de confirmarea acțiunilor dvs. în caseta de dialog.
  15. Apoi închideți „Editor de registru”și reporniți computerul. Când îl rulați din nou, obiectele deschise cu extensia EXE ar trebui să fie restaurate.

Metoda 3: Dezactivarea blocării fișierelor

Este posibil ca unele programe să nu ruleze în Windows 7 pur și simplu pentru că sunt blocate. Acest lucru se aplică doar lansării obiectelor individuale, nu tuturor fișiere EXEîn general. Pentru solutii problema specificata există propriul algoritm de depășire.


Metoda 4: Eliminați virușii

Unul dintre cele mai frecvente motive pentru eșecul deschiderii fișierelor EXE este infectie virala calculator. Prin dezactivarea capacității de a rula programe, virușii încearcă astfel să se protejeze de utilitare antivirus. Dar utilizatorul se confruntă cu întrebarea cum să ruleze un antivirus pentru a scana și dezinfecta un computer dacă activarea programelor este imposibilă?

În acest caz, trebuie folosind LiveCD sau prin conectarea la acesta de pe alt PC. Pentru a elimina acțiunea malware sunt multe tipuri de specializate software, dintre care unul este . În timpul procesului de scanare, când utilitarul detectează o amenințare, trebuie să urmați sfaturile afișate în fereastra acestuia.

După cum puteți vedea, există mai multe motive pentru care toate programele cu extensia EXE sau doar unele dintre ele nu rulează pe un computer care rulează Windows 7. Printre acestea, principalele sunt următoarele: defecțiuni ale sistemului de operare, infecție cu virusi, blocare fişiere separate. Pentru fiecare motiv, există un algoritm propriu de rezolvare a problemei studiate.

În acest articol vom vorbi despre o problemă atât de comună, cum ar fi de ce programele nu sunt instalate. Instalarea unui program în vremurile noastre este atât de importantă încât nu are rost să folosim un computer fără programe. Problema neinstalării programului este întâlnită mai ales de către nou-veniți în domeniul computerelor.

Tot în această situație, există și acei utilizatori de computere care folosesc un sistem de operare Windows piratat.

De asemenea, puteți cădea într-o astfel de nenorocire atunci când instalați programe pe care trebuie să le spargeți pentru a le folosi gratuit.

Să ne uităm la o serie de motive pentru care programele nu sunt instalate:

  1. Absența componenta Microsoft.Cadru net
  2. Absența Microsoft Visual C++
  3. Din cauza antivirusului
  4. Din cauza incompatibilitatii
  5. Trebuie să actualizați driverele
  6. Lipsa componentei DirectX
  7. Cerința programului
  8. Instalator de virus
  9. Nu alegerea potrivita bitness al sistemului de operare
  10. dll este necesar
  11. Fără sistem de cont
  1. Pentru ca unele programe să funcționeze corect, este necesară o componentă a NET Framework. Unele programe funcționează cu anumite versiuni, în timp ce altele funcționează cu ultimele versiuni. Prin urmare, uitați-vă cu atenție la ceea ce necesită instalatorul. Poate că programele nu sunt instalate din cauza acestei componente. Această componentă poate fi descărcată de pe site-ul web al dezvoltatorului. Descărcați și începeți instalarea. Procesul de instalare este normal. Suntem de acord cu ceea ce sugerează instalatorul. Dacă după instalare versiunea cerută NET Program-cadru nu este instalat și necesită din nou NET Framework, apoi accesați „Start”, deschideți „Panou de control”, accesați secțiunea „Programe” și deschideți „Activați și dezactivați componentele Windows”

Asigurați-vă că există o bifă lângă NET Framework în caseta de selectare.

  1. Microsoft Visual C++ este, de asemenea componenta esentiala, la instalarea programelor și în timpul utilizării lor ulterioare. Este posibil ca majoritatea programelor să nu se instaleze din cauza absenței componentei Microsoft Visual C++. Visual C++ este un limbaj de programare batch. Dacă programele nu sunt instalate pe computer, verificați Visual C++. Dacă nu este acolo, descărcați-l sau instalați-l de pe disc de instalare. Vă avertizez că procesul de instalare durează mult.
  2. Dacă computerul dvs. are protecție antivirus activă, atunci acele programe care trebuie sparte nu vor porni. Dacă nu instalezi programe precum Sony Vegas pro, atunci antivirusul este de vina. Pentru ca procesul de instalare să continue normal, trebuie să dezactivați temporar antivirusul și să adăugați folderul de instalare la excepții.
    1. Când creează programe și aplicații, unii dezvoltatori uită de compatibilitatea cu diferite sisteme de operare. Și când încerci să instalezi astfel de programe, nu reușești. Din fericire, poți ieși din astfel de situații. Pentru a face acest lucru, faceți clic dreapta pe comanda rapidă a programului care nu se lansează. ÎN meniul contextual accesați „proprietăți”

Bifați caseta de selectare „Rulați programul în modul de compatibilitate”.

Și selectați sistemul de operare de care aveți nevoie.

  1. Se întâmplă ca dacă, după ce ați folosit un sistem de operare pentru o lungă perioadă de timp, fără a actualiza driverele, sistemul se blochează și se defectează. În acest caz, trebuie să actualizați driverele.
  2. DirectX este un set de instrumente dezvoltat de Microsoft. Este folosit în principal la instalarea jocurilor și este folosit și la instalarea programelor. Dacă pachetul curent lipsește, trebuie să îl descărcați și să îl instalați. De preferat cea mai recentă versiune.
  3. Când instalați programe, trebuie să luați în considerare cerință minimă programe. Aceste cerințe includ:
  • Puterea procesorului
  • Capacitate RAM
  • Axa (RAM)
  • Componente diverse

Dacă datele computerului sunt mai mici decât cerințele programului, vă veți întreba de ce programele nu sunt instalate. De aceea citim mereu certificatul.

  1. În practica mea, am observat că unii programe de instalare au descărcat de la surse necunoscute nu sunt instalate. Motivul pentru aceasta este un fișier spart sau cu virus. În acest caz, trebuie să descărcați din nou fișierul sau să găsiți o altă sursă.
  2. Dacă sistemul dvs. de operare este pe 32 de biți și încercați să instalați unul pe 64 de biți, atunci, desigur, programele dvs. nu se vor instala. Prin urmare, atunci când instalăm programe, observăm adâncimea de biți.
  3. Există și cazuri în care în absența unui cont „de sistem”. programul nu pornește. Pentru a face acest lucru, trebuie să creați cont. Faceți clic cu mouse-ul butonul corect pe comanda rapidă a programului care nu se lansează și accesați „proprietăți”